Effects of Taking a Bath After Nebulizer
Taking a bath after using a nebulizer can have both positive and negative effects on your respiratory health. Here are some key points to consider:
-
Moisturizing Effect: Bathing can help moisturize your airways, which can be beneficial for individuals with respiratory conditions such as asthma or ch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).
-
Relaxation: Taking a bath can help you relax and reduce stress, which can have a positive impact on your overall well-being.
-
Temperature and Humidity: The temperature and humidity in the bathroom can affect your respiratory system. It's important to ensure that the environment is comfortable and not too hot or humid.
Best Practices for Post-Nebulizer Bathing
While taking a bath after using a nebulizer can be beneficial, it's important to follow some best practices to ensure optimal health. Here are some tips to keep in mind:
- Wait for 30 Minutes: It is generally recommended to wait for at least 30 minutes after using a nebulizer before taking a bath. This allows the medication to fully take effect and reduces the risk of washing it away.
- Avoid Hot Water: Hot water can cause your airways to constrict, making it harder to breathe. Opt for lukewarm water instead.
- Use Fragrance-Free Products: Some bath products contain fragrances that can irritate your airways. Choose fragrance-free products to minimize any potential respiratory reactions.
- Keep the Bathroom Well-Ventilated: Proper ventilation is important to prevent the buildup of steam and humidity, which can trigger respiratory symptoms.
